❓ Hon Kate Doust asks the Minister for Commerce whether EnergySafety will update the Electrical Incident Safety Report to include data from 2011-12 and 2012-13. The Department of Commerce confirms the report will be updated by the end of the year.

(1) I refer to the EnergySafety division within the Department of Commerce and I ask, will EnergySafety update the publication Electrical Incident Safety Report Western Australia 2010-11 to include data from 2011-12 and 2012-13? (2) If yes to (1), when will the updated publication be available? (3) If no to (1), how many fatalities occurred for the periods 2011-12 and 2012-13 by: (a) workplace and non-workplace; (b) age of the deceased; (c) primary electrical contributors; (d) installation type; and (e) location? (4) If no to (1), how many accidents occurred for the periods 2011-12 and 2012-13 by: (a) workplace and non-workplace; (b) age of the deceased; (c) primary electrical contributors; (d) installation type; and (e) location? (5) If no to (1), how many shocks occurred for the periods 2011-12 and 2012-13 by: (a) workplace and non-workplace; (b) age of the deceased; (c) primary electrical contributors; (d) installation type; and (e) location?

The Department of Commerce advises:
(1) Yes.
(2) By end of this calendar year.
(3)-(5) Not applicable.
